What are the typical costs for indoor vs. outdoor boat storage in Portage, OH?

In Portage, OH, storage costs vary based on type and size. Outdoor uncovered storage typically ranges from $40 to $80 per month for average-sized boats, offering the most budget-friendly option. Outdoor covered storage (canopies or roofed spaces) usually costs between $80 and $150 monthly, providing some protection from sun and rain. Fully enclosed, climate-controlled indoor storage is less common and more premium, often ranging from $150 to $300+ per month. Prices are influenced by proximity to major lakes like the Portage Lakes chain and availability, which tightens in late fall during winterization season. It's advisable to book early for the best rates and selection.

How should I prepare my boat for winter storage given Portage, OH's climate?

Given Portage's cold, snowy winters with average lows in the 20s, proper winterization is critical. This involves: 1) Completely winterizing the engine (draining water, adding antifreeze, fogging cylinders) and freshwater systems to prevent freeze damage. 2) Stabilizing fuel and topping off the tank to prevent condensation. 3) Removing all electronics, valuables, and perishables. 4) Thoroughly cleaning the hull and interior to prevent mold and mildew. 5) Using a quality, breathable cover if storing outdoors. Many local storage facilities offer winterization services or can recommend trusted marine technicians in the Portage Lakes area. For outdoor storage, consider using a fitted cover and support system to handle snow load.

Are there specific regulations or permits required for storing a boat in Portage, OH?

While Portage, OH doesn't have a city-wide boat storage permit, regulations primarily depend on the storage location. For residential property storage (like a driveway or backyard), you must comply with local zoning ordinances, which may restrict visible storage or require it to be behind the front building line. Most homeowners' associations (HOAs) have stricter rules prohibiting boat storage. Commercial storage facilities handle all necessary permitting. If you plan to store on a trailer on public streets, it's generally prohibited. Always verify with the Portage Building Department for specific parcel rules. For hassle-free compliance, using a licensed commercial storage facility is recommended.

What types of security features should I look for in a Portage boat storage facility?

Prioritize facilities with robust security to protect your investment. Key features to look for in the Portage area include: 24/7 video surveillance with recorded footage, gated access with personalized entry codes or key fobs, well-lit premises, and perimeter fencing. Some facilities may also offer individual unit alarms or on-site management. Given the proximity to the Portage Lakes and interstate access, a secure facility deters theft and vandalism. It's also wise to inquire about their insurance requirements and if they offer any supplemental coverage. Visiting the facility personally to assess its security and overall condition is always a good practice.

How does the boating season in Portage Lakes affect storage availability and contracts?

The boating season on the Portage Lakes typically runs from late April through October, heavily influencing storage patterns. Availability is most competitive in the fall (September-November) as owners seek winter storage. Many facilities offer seasonal or annual contracts, with discounts often available for committing to long-term storage (e.g., 6-12 months). Short-term, in-season storage (month-to-month) is possible but may be limited and more expensive. To secure the best spot and rate, especially for indoor or covered storage, it's advisable to reserve your winter space by early fall and your summer space by early spring. Some facilities also offer 'boat and trailer' storage packages for convenience.

In Portage, boat storage prices are primarily influenced by the type of storage you choose. The most affordable option is typically uncovered outdoor storage, which can range from $30 to $70 per month. This is a popular choice for hardy trailers and off-season storage, but it leaves your boat fully exposed to Ohio's snow, rain, and summer sun. Covered outdoor storage, offering a roof but open sides, provides better protection and usually costs between $60 and $120 monthly. For maximum security and protection from the elements, fully enclosed indoor storage units or heated indoor facilities are the premium choice. These can range from $100 to over $250 per month, depending on unit size, amenities like power outlets, and whether the facility offers 24/7 access.

Several local factors directly impact these prices. The proximity to key waterways like the Portage River or a short drive to Lake Erie marinas can command a premium. Facilities with enhanced security features—such as gated access, surveillance cameras, and on-site management—often justify higher rates. Furthermore, seasonal demand is a huge driver; reserving indoor storage in late fall before winterization can be more expensive and competitive than securing a spot in the spring. Always ask about long-term or pre-paid seasonal contracts, as many Portage-area facilities offer discounts for committing to six or twelve months, which can lead to significant savings.

To get the best value, we recommend calling at least three local storage facilities for detailed quotes. Be prepared to tell them your boat's exact length, beam, and height (including the trailer and any fixed accessories). Ask specific questions about what's included: Is winterization assistance or summer launching service available? Are there any additional fees for administration or insurance? Sometimes, a slightly higher monthly fee at a facility with superior security and convenience features offers better long-term value than the cheapest lot. Don't forget to physically visit your top choices to assess cleanliness, security, and the overall condition of other stored boats.
